Transaction ef3e7747c147ecc6c4942abca16c7cdee96d7fc2804c38ede20d6c8ce6265286

20 Input
1 Outputs
  • ef3e7747c147ecc6c4942abca16c7cdee96d7fc2804c38ede20d6c8ce6265286:0
  • value  46180460
    address  36KHFV5VGX3JC6HNFVQN7deJeYcH5grQoN